Phonograph, the confusion over the wash lists, scampering cadets noisily returning from hops and concerts all keep a sentinel from thinking of himself. It is not until the three taps of the drum, when the camp is magically plunged into obscurity and silence, that the plebe begins to feel the monotony of his duty and, while walking mechanically back and forth on his post, to become introspective.
The stillness of the camp only accentuates his slow nonchalant step on the path. In his imagina- tio
...n the air seems to be filled with invisible spirits the spirits of the night that have come forth. First he is conscious of only a few timid ones here and there, but as the hours wear on they seem to grow bolder and bolder, filling the surrounding at- mosphere and whispering in his ear their ghostly messages. Each nerve becomes more alert as he listens for the crunch, crunch, crunch of some official step on the gravel. Plow vivid and eerie seem his surroundings! The lonesome hours of 140 West Point the night strike a sympathetic chord in his sensi- tive nature and the balmy stillness calls forth his starry fancies.
